August Foire de Huntingdon Faire ( Huntington Fair ) is an Agricultural Fair that has been a staple in the town of Huntington since 1829. The Fair is one of the largest of its kind in Canada and spans one weekend per year in mid of August. The Fair features something for the whole family, […]

Grants Bakery has been serving Huntington, Quebec, with high-quality artisan baked goods since 1945. Grants Bakery promises to deliver high-quality ingredients, fast delivery and flexibility for larger orders. Grants Bakery is the place to visit when seeking a family-owned and operated bakery that serves delicious fruit cakes, artisan baked goods and bread. The best time […]
